The Right to Continue To Be Silent
You deserve to continue to be quiet during a criminal examination. This essential right is protected by the Fifth Change of the United States Constitution.
When police authorities are questioning you, you have the option to stay quiet and not give any self-incriminating info. It's important to recognize the importance of this right, as anything you claim can be made use of versus you in a law court.
By remaining silent, you can stay clear of making any kind of declarations that might be misconstrued or made use of against you later. It's essential to exercise this right, even if you believe you're innocent, as chatting without legal advice present might result in unintentional consequences.
The Right to Legal Representation
Having the right to legal depiction is crucial during a criminal investigation, as it permits you to have a skilled and educated advocate on your side to secure your civil liberties and offer advice throughout the procedure. Right here are 3 key reasons that having legal depiction is essential:
1. Experience: An attorney is skilled in criminal regulation and comprehends the intricacies of the lawful system. They can offer you with advice on how to navigate the investigation and ensure that your rights are guarded.
2. Investigation Aid: Your attorney can perform their very own investigation to gather evidence in your support. They can interview witnesses, testimonial records, and discover any imperfections in the prosecution's instance.
3. Negotiation and Defense: A skilled attorney can discuss with the prosecution to possibly decrease charges or protect an appeal bargain. If the case goes to trial, they'll construct a strong defense technique to offer your side properly and challenge the proof versus you.
Having lawful depiction is an essential right that can considerably affect the result of your case.
The Right to Due Process
Experiencing a criminal examination, you're entitled to the right to due process, making sure that your lawful civil liberties are protected throughout the entire legal proceeding.
Due process describes the fair treatment and defense of individuals associated with a legal case. It assures that you'll be given notice of the charges against you, the possibility to present your defense, and a fair and neutral test.
